Is Black Ops 7 down?

The Call of Duty: Black Ops 7 servers are currently down, as the beta has not yet begun. They will go live on Thursday, October 2, 2025 at 10AM PT / 1PM ET / 6PM BST for those with early access.

While any notifications around the server status will be posted on the Activision Support X page, these could be delayed while the developer addresses any issues. Formerly, any server issues had a dedicated page on the Activision website, but at the time of writing there’s no section yet for Black Ops 7. It’s unclear whether Activision intends to add one during the beta. Make sure to bookmark this page for up-to-date information.
